Stat: Eden Hazard is the most prolific Belgian player in the Champions League

The golden generation of the Belgium national team has some star names that shakes opposition to near death when mentioned. Talk of Kevin De Bruyne, Romelu Lukaku, Radja Naingollan, Dries Mertens, Vincent Kompany and Tottenham duo Jan Vertonghen and Toby Alderweireld.

However, look harder and you would realize that will not be the complete list of superstars to emerge in this era. Chelsea have a trio that adds gloss to these stellar names – Thibaut Courtois, Michy Batshuayi and Eden Hazard.

The latter has been one of their brightest stars beyond the Belgium borders and he has now become the country’s most prolific player in the UEFA Champions League.

According to Opta Johan on Twitter, Hazard’s eighth goal in the competition made him Belgium’s top scorer in the competition.

If Hazard keeps playing as he has in the last few games in Antonio Conte’s system, he will be sure to maintain his place at the top of highest scoring Belgians in the Champions League without fuss. Especially as Chelsea have booked their place in the next round.
